What is Prehnite with Epidote?

Prehnite with Epidote is a natural mineral combination where soft green Prehnite crystal forms alongside darker Epidote inclusions. This piece is sold in its natural rough state, not cut or tumbled. The rounded, botryoidal shapes are part of its natural formation.

Physical Qualities

Many people ask what Prehnite with Epidote looks like in raw form. Prehnite is a crystal that typically shows pale to medium green color with a semi-translucent to opaque appearance. It often forms in rounded or botryoidal masses, like the ones seen here.

Epidote appears as darker green to almost black inclusions or small crystal fragments within or on the Prehnite. This contrast is a key identifying feature.

Prehnite is a crystal, not a rock. It forms in hydrothermal environments and is relatively soft compared to quartz, so it should be handled with care to avoid scratches or chips.
